XFOR: Messages Not Delivered Due to IMS Size Restrictions (189095)
The information in this article applies to:
- Microsoft Exchange Server 5.5
This article was previously published under Q189095 SYMPTOMS
When you are setting one of two Internet Mail Services to restrict messages
based on size, the following events may appear in the application log of
the event viewer if the Internet Mail Service Message Archival is set to
maximum:
Event ID: 4115
Type: Error
Source: MSExchangeIMC
Description:
The message from the spool file <&%$#> seems to be looping through the
routing extension for the Internet Mail Service. Please check that the
routing DLL is configured properly.
Event ID: 4132
Type: Error
Source: MSExchangeIMC
Description:
The Internet Mail Service has failed attempting to deliver a system
message. It will be moved from the queue into the ARCHIVE directory. The
spool file name can be found in the Data section of this event.
Some system messages (replication, status, notifications, and so on) are
not being delivered.
CAUSE
These event messages are due to the level of logging and are not harmful.
Internet Mail Service operation is not affected.
STATUS
Microsoft has confirmed this to be a problem in Microsoft Exchange Server
version 5.5.
